**Q: Why does exporting large spreadsheets in Ledgerline spike memory usage?**

A: Ledgerline builds the full workbook in memory before streaming it to the client, so exports above roughly 200,000 rows can double the worker's footprint. Advise customers to use the chunked CSV export instead, or schedule exports off-peak. Full sizing guidance, tuning flags, and escalation criteria are documented on our internal export page.

wiki page, fawef-hahap: https://gitlab.qirvanworks.corp/view/browse/display/962456f900a8

**Ticket #: Vault locked — cold storage archive stuck**

Hey team, the Brindlehawk archive job wrapped up moving the Q3 cold storage buckets, but the vault auto-locked halfway through verification and now nobody can reopen it. Restarting the Glacierport agent didn't help, and the usual unlock flow times out. Ops says the only way forward is a manual unseal on the vault node. So you don't have to chase anyone down, here's the recovery passphrase for the unseal step.

recovery phrase for fajeg-kawep: druix-gorius-briax-ulaeth-fraox-lammir-pelox-jormir-pelwyn-julir

Handover note — font vendoring (from Dara to Milo, cc security review)

I've finished vendoring the third-party typefaces for the Lanterbury rebrand into the ketch-assets repo. Licenses are archived alongside each family, and the build now pulls fonts locally instead of from the old Fontspire CDN, which closes the supply-chain gap flagged last quarter. The font bundle is sealed with a signing key held in the team escrow; hashes are in the manifest. If you need to re-open the escrow during your review, the recovery passphrase follows.

recovery phrase for kafop-kahof: istax-casael